Title:
Wagner in Russia, Poland and the Czech lands : musical, literary, and cultural perspectives / edited by Stephen Muir, Anastasia Belina-Johnson.

Contents:
"One can learn a lot from Wagner, including how not to write operas" : Sergey Taneyev and his road to Wagner / Anastasia Belina-Johnson -- "The end of opera itself" : Rimsky-Korsakov and Wagner / Stephen Muir -- How Russian was Wagner? : Russian campaigns to defend or destroy the German composer during the Great War (1914-1917) / Rebecca Mitchell -- Prophecy of a revolution : Aleksey Losev on Wagner's aesthetic outlook / Vladimir Marchenkov -- "The great little man" : Dvorák and Wagner / Jan Smaczny -- Wagnerism in Moravia : Janáček's first opera, Šárka / Michael Ewans -- "Where the king spirit becomes manifest" : Stanisław Wyspiański in search of the Polish Bayreuth / Radosław Okulicz-Kozaryn -- The reception of Wagner's music and ideas in Poland during the communist years (1945-1989) / Magdalena Dziadek.
